Subject: Nightly reindex cut-over complete

Hi — welcome aboard. Last night we finished migrating the Brindlewood catalog's nightly search reindex from the legacy Hollis pipeline to the new Cairnfall scheduler. The cut-over went cleanly: both systems ran in parallel for a week, result diffs stayed under 0.02%, and we decommissioned Hollis this morning. Please note the reindex window moved two hours earlier, so avoid scheduling batch writes between midnight and 03:00. For reference, Cairnfall now runs with the following configuration:

config for yahof-tajop:
zorath:
  pin: 7493
  metrics_host: metrics.zorath.tolvaqsys.internal
  tenant: praiel
  seal: seal_fd9cd4f1

**Off-site run — item 6: survey crate**

Grab the grey instrument crate from the Larkfold store room — it's the one tagged for the Quillbrook survey team. Keep it flat in the van, no stacking on top. Sign the movement sheet before you leave. The courier hand-over instruction is below.

dispatch memo: the sorius tamius courier leaves the praeth ledger at gate 4873 under passcode 928014

## Env Vars — CareLoop Reminder Job

Heads up for release: the nightly job that texts Brightfield Clinic patients now reads `REMINDER_WINDOW_HOURS` (default 24) and `SMS_RETRY_MAX` (default 3). Don't ship without both set, or the job exits quietly and nobody gets reminded. It also needs the messaging gateway credential, which belongs on the very next line.

secret setting of kagep-kajep: ARCHIVE_KEY3=481